摘 要:南沙港铁路连接广珠铁路和广州南沙港,是助力粤港澳大湾区高质量发展的重要纽带。在南沙港南站站内,铁路与南沙港集团三期码头出闸口形成平交道口,因此需要设置道口设备。该文结合广州南沙港南站铁路道口的实际情况和设计要求,介绍了道口防护系统的可行性方案和系统构成,分析了系统特点和工作原理,阐述新规范条件下道口设计应注意的问题,可供道口设计人员参考。Nansha Port Railway connects Guangzhou Zhuhai Railway and Guangzhou Nansha Port,which is an important link for the high-quality development of Guangdong Hong Kong Macao Bay Area.A level crossing is formed between Nansha Port South Station and the exit gate of Nansha Port Group Phase III Wharf,and level crossing protection system is required.Based on the actual situation and design requirements,the feasibility scheme and system composition of crossing protection system are introduced,and the characteristics and main functions of this system are analyzed.This paper expounds the problems that should be paid attention in the level crossing system design under the conditions of the new standard,which can be used as a reference for level crossing system designers.
